Hello Chris, I hate to beat a dead horse, but this is why so many US brewers will warn of the problems when sourcing any equipment from China. I've seen Chinese stainless rust in less than 6 months of use, and OEM and aftermarket parts are virtually impossible to find. I know of more than 4 breweries who bought brewhouses manufactured in China and immediately replaced all pumps, motors, and any pneumatic or electronic valves with US sourced stock before ever brewing on the systems.
Brewerygaskets.com might be able to help you source seals for that pump, but before going that route, I would reach out to NFE to see if they can get them direct from LYSE to make sure you don't get the wrong thing. About 3 years ago there was a very similar thread on probrewer discussions about the same brewhouse manufacturer and trying to source the same pump seals. Here is a link to that discussion which has some possible solutions as well: Chinese Replacment Parts - ProBrewer Discussion Board
Hopefully you can find what you need using one of these options.

Hello,
We have an NFE brew house that came with LYSF brand centrifugal pumps, and I cannot seem to find any online or get ahold of anyone direct from the manufacturer.
We have the SFB5-AA centrifugal pump, if anyone knows where to source replacement seals for this pump I would greatly appreciate the help.
